Abstract
The authors report herein, synthesis and characterization of nano-copper ferrite as a recoverable, eco-friendly, inexpensive, and readily available catalyst for efficient, simple, and green synthesis of multi-substituted imidazoles. Short reaction times, high yields, easy workup, and mild condition are the advantages of this protocol. The catalyst can be reused without evident loss of the catalytic activity.
